Common Signs of Gut Imbalance

A healthy gut contains a diverse mix of beneficial bacteria that support digestion and nutrient absorption. When the balance is off, you might experience:

1. Digestive Issues

  • Frequent bloating: Feeling swollen or heavy after eating may signal an issue with digestion or an overgrowth of bad bacteria.
  • Gas and discomfort: An imbalance in gut bacteria can cause excessive gas and stomach pain.
  • Constipation or diarrhea: Irregular bowel movements often indicate gut inflammation or poor bacterial diversity.

2. Food Sensitivities

If you suddenly react to foods you once tolerated, your gut lining may be compromised. This can lead to increased inflammation, making it harder for your body to process certain foods.

3. Chronic Fatigue and Low Energy

Your gut produces essential nutrients that support energy levels. When your microbiome is imbalanced, your body struggles to absorb vitamins and minerals efficiently, leading to ongoing fatigue.

4. Weakened Immune System

If you’re frequently getting sick, your gut health may be a factor. The majority of your immune system resides in your gut, and an imbalance can make you more susceptible to infections.

5. Mood Changes and Brain Fog

The gut and brain are closely connected. An unhealthy gut can lead to anxiety, depression, and difficulty concentrating due to inflammation and poor neurotransmitter production.

How to Heal Your Gut Naturally

How to Heal Your Gut Naturally

Restoring gut health starts with simple changes to your diet and lifestyle. Here’s how you can support your digestion and improve overall well-being:

1. Eat More Fiber-Rich Foods

A diverse gut microbiome thrives on fiber. Focus on:

  • Vegetables: Leafy greens, carrots, and squash.
  • Fruits: Berries, apples, and bananas.
  • Whole grains: Quinoa, brown rice, and oats.

2. Add Fermented Foods for Probiotics

Probiotic-rich foods introduce good bacteria into your gut, improving digestion and immune function. Try:

  • Yogurt (unsweetened)
  • Sauerkraut
  • Kimchi
  • Kefir

3. Reduce Processed Sugar and Artificial Sweeteners

Excess sugar feeds harmful bacteria, leading to inflammation and digestive issues. Choose natural sweeteners like honey or maple syrup in moderation.

4. Stay Hydrated

Drinking enough water helps your gut absorb nutrients and maintain a healthy environment for beneficial bacteria. Aim for at least half your body weight in ounces of water per day.

5. Manage Stress Levels

Chronic stress disrupts digestion and gut function. Practices like deep breathing, meditation, and light exercise can help regulate your stress response and support gut balance.
